RADIATION THERAPIST

Operates linear accelerator and simulator and x-ray developer as directed by physicians.

Knowledge of anatomy and physiology to sufficiently pinpoint area for simulation and treatment. Knowledge of radiology equipment and testing. Knowledge of safety hazards common to radiation including equipment, body mechanics, and patient movement. Skill in properly positioning patients to provide quality planning and treatment. Skill in training student therapists and co-workers in equipment operation and procedures. Skill in trouble shooting equipment operation and performing simple adjustments. Skill in establishing and maintaining effective working relationships with patients, medical staff, and the public. Ability to apply written guidelines and standardized work practices. Ability to identify problems. Ability to communicate clearly.

Requirements

Completion of course in radiation therapy approved by the American Registry of Radiological Technologists.

One year of experience as a radiation therapist preferred.

Certificate/License: Current certification (ARRT) with the American Registry of Radiological Technologists.
